Chronic pelvic pain

Chronic pelvic pain is pain in your lower abdomen that lasts for 6 months or more. It may be constant or come and go and range from mild to severe.

Many things can cause chronic pelvic pain, including pelvic infections. But sometimes the cause is a mystery.
